Question:
What should I look out for when interpreting the BA Chart 1973: Cardigan Bay Southern Part?
Answer: When interpreting the BA Chart 1973: Cardigan Bay Southern Part, pay close attention to symbols and scale as these indicate navigational hazards, depth soundings, and route recommendations. Familiarizing yourself with the legend of the chart will simplify your navigation. Understanding these elements is key to safe passage. Being alert to changes that the chart may indicate is especially useful for avoiding shallow areas or obstacles, providing seamless navigation through the waters. -

Question:
Are there any alternatives to the BA Chart 1973: Cardigan Bay Southern Part?
Answer: Yes, there are several alternatives to the BA Chart 1973: Cardigan Bay Southern Part. Modern navigational tools include electronic navigational charts (ENCs) and apps designed for marine navigation. These alternatives often offer more up-to-date information and real-time updates on conditions. However, traditional paper charts remain invaluable due to their reliability in cases of technical failures. Whether you choose a digital or paper resource, combining both can provide a comprehensive navigation strategy. -
